Introduction

Teaching is a rewarding profession that requires a great deal of knowledge, patience, and dedication. To be a successful teacher, one must possess a strong understanding of the subject matter, as well as excellent communication and interpersonal skills.

Professional Requirements

Typically, a bachelor's degree in education or a related field is required to become a teacher. However, some positions may require a master's degree or specialized certifications.

Recommended Accreditations and Certifications

Industry professionals in the field of teaching may benefit from obtaining certifications such as a teaching certification or a specialized certification in a particular subject area.

Choosing the Best Service Provider

When selecting a teacher, consider factors such as their qualifications, experience, and teaching style. It is also essential to research their reputation and read reviews from previous clients.

Questions to Ask Before Hiring

  • What is your teaching philosophy?
  • How do you engage students and promote learning?
  • What methods do you use to assess student progress?
  • How do you communicate with parents and guardians?
